India and the War provides a comprehensive examination of India’s strategic position and involvement during major global conflicts. Written by George Sydenham Clarke Sydenham, this historical work offers crucial insights into how India navigated the complexities of warfare, colonial administration, and international relations.

The introduction sets the context for understanding India’s multifaceted role in wartime scenarios, exploring military contributions, economic impacts, and political ramifications. The text addresses key historical events and their consequences for the Indian subcontinent, including resource mobilization, troop deployment, and diplomatic considerations.

Published by Gyan Publishing House, this work serves as an essential resource for historians, students, and anyone interested in understanding India’s historical trajectory during periods of global conflict. It combines detailed analysis with accessible narrative to illuminate a critical period in Indian history.
